There are auction "sniping" services you can sign up for. You pay a fee and a company will bid at the last second for you. It's dirty stuff.

Bitching about sniping is pointless. eBay has proxy bidding, people--just bid the maximum amount you'd be willing to pay for the item at the start, and it'll automatically bid for you up to that amount.
